Immunosuppressant (reduce immune system response)

Description
A medical treatment to suppress the body's immune system and its ability to fight infections or disease. This can be induced with drugs, or radiation, and can be helpful in preparation for bone marrow or other organ transplantation to prevent rejection of the donor tissue. It may also result from certain diseases such as AIDS, lymphoma, or drugs like chemotherapy.
